Abstract

The surface cleaning of naturally corroded Cu0.64Zn0.36 alloy was carried out using a CO2 laser. The thermal coupling between the laser light and corroded surface permits the strong absorption, which produces physical, chemical and morphological modifications. The morphological variations were detected by scanning electron microscope (SEM). Physical and chemical changes were analyzed using hardness measurements, Energy Dispersive Spectroscopy (EDS) and X-ray diffraction (XRD). As result of the treatments, the corrosion layers are removed, modified or unaffected by laser depending on their chemical composition.
